			<description><![CDATA[<p>Hi David, does not look like an attack to me. Our servers are prepared to handled much higher traffic, and we have automated checks in place to stop malicious attacks, so your site is safe.</p>
<p>As to where all this traffic coming from, you get the story from the <a href="https://wordpress.com/#!/my-stats/">stats</a>. You can click on each day's graph to see where the traffic is coming from and what people are viewing. For example, see this day: <a href="https://wordpress.com/#!/my-stats/?day=2013-01-03" rel="nofollow">https://wordpress.com/#!/my-stats/?day=2013-01-03</a> -- you'll notice that most of the traffic is coming from search engines, and that people used the author name to find your site. If you try those terms in Google, you'll find your post coming up on the first page of search results. So it seems that the person made news somewhere, so people are looking up his name and coming to your site.

			<description><![CDATA[<p>Really bizarre activity over the past few days ... i normally get 800 -1000 views per day, then wednesday a sudden spike  to 2800 views ... yesterday it went even larger (5406) and doing quick math today, it'll probably be in that area as well if it keeps up (although it does seem slower today). All of it is from  one post which isn't particularly interesting (it's a link to a more interesting post) from March 2011! Is this some sort of an attack or some sort of search engine placement strategy (it does point to an interview with an author)?
